Hi guys, greetings from Colombia. Today I received these same earphones that I bought from Amazon US. I’m experiencing the exact same issue that user @Shubham32 mentioned from the beginning. I followed your advice and the earphones won’t charge with the case closed, they won’t go beyond 60% even after hours of being connected to the charger. But it does charge with the case open (while I’m writing this message, it went from 60% to 80% in almost 20 minutes of charging with the case open). The firmware version is 1.63, and it hasn’t been updated since 2021. I just wanted to let you know that the issue still persists in 2023.
